The boys at Tripod are spicing things up with their fourth (that's right fourth!) episode of the Satoshi Kon Quadrilogy! This time the boys DON'T talk about Ice Age (act least not that much) but they do talk about the interplay between dreams and movies, animation theory and we close the book on the tragically short career of Satoshi Kon, one of the greatest filmmakers of all time...
